Mysterious Giant Eyeball Washes Ashore at Pompano Beach, FL


According to the Orlando Sentinel, Florida resident Gino Covacci was talking a walk on Pompano Beach and found what he thought was an ordinary ball. It wasn’t, Covacci had found a giant bloody baseball-sized eyeball. In this video, he explains his unique find. According to Sun Sentinel, Charles Messing, a professor at Nova Southeastern University’s Oceanographic Center, says the eye is “most likely” from a (now half blind) swordfish.

image via Orlando Sentinel